TJOME OF ST . BARNABAS . To COMMEMORATE THE SIXf IETH YEAR OF THE QUEEN'S REIGN . Patronesses : H . R . H . PRINCESS EHRISTIAN . H . R . H . I ' m DUCHESS OP ALBANY . President : Till-: Bisiiui' OF ROCHESTER . Treasurers : C 01 .. E . H UGHES , C . B . " , C . M . G . REV . C . W . BOND , Brighton . OBJECTS . I . To p \ oi \ de permanent Homes for Aged Clergy who are past work , and for those who are incapacitated from incurable disease or other causes . II . A Home of Rest to which the Clergy who have broken down in their work ( as well as convalescents ) can be admitted for longer or shorter periods as necessary . III . A Home where Missionaiiis , who have returned horns invalided , can be received and cared for until able to resume their work . There is no Institution in connectinn with the Church i ' f England that meets the at cs that are provided for by the liutne uf St . Barnabas . The Temporary Home was opened , December , 18 95 . Seventeen inmates have been admitted from the Dioceses ot SOUTHWELL . L ONDON , TRUHO , ELY , PEIKRUOKOUUH , HEREFORD , CANIEKUURY , CHICHI SIEK , and LINCOLN . There is . URGENT NEED for a permanent Home . Subscriptions are earnestly appealed for . CANON VV . H . COOPER , HON . SEC , HOME OF ST . BAKNAUAS , EAST GRINSTEAD .
